Keep Your Hands Close To Your Body For Better Barbell Squats

You probably think about “good form” on the squat as a matter of what your legs, hips, and back are doing. But hand position is important too, as Jen Sinkler demonstrates in this clip.

Keeping your hands close to your body, instead of farther out on the bar, helps to create a more comfortable spot on your back for the bar to rest. This position also helps you to engage muscles that stabilise your torso as you go through the movement.
